Output 9577b71e07e6842e9f2eac30fb2a6718e2a2a3dfce74b12bb2dc118d1767cb44:0

value
70392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d32cddfe9081b1ef1e737ac0b6426b036e0c08c7 OP_EQUAL
address
3LwcFSnD6UmRE3jS53Hk7nLMHv79rQcjzt
transaction
9577b71e07e6842e9f2eac30fb2a6718e2a2a3dfce74b12bb2dc118d1767cb44
confirmations
280047
spent
true